Transaction a6e365fd78f4bb97569ed7f56ead6b96161494eeaed61641876bafcab92050c6
1 Input
1 Outputs
- a6e365fd78f4bb97569ed7f56ead6b96161494eeaed61641876bafcab92050c6:0
value 2999915547
address 1HtyMMMvXonBnR9a83eVzBiKAcvW1hUBVB